I was reading [1] and I noticed item 3.1 and 3.2 stating that projects at 
Extras shouldn't
use the org.apache namespace (e.g., if Java), and they shouldn't use the apache 
project
name in their extras name. I find this kind of odd. 

Here's my concrete situation. Over in Apache OODT ville, I've got 2 plugins for 
our PushPull
system that pulls down remote file content from sites and downloads them. The 2 
plugins
are Java plugins that integrate libraries that are LGPL licensed. I can't 
include these plugins
in Apache OODT as part of PushPull even though we use the plugins extensively 
on 
projects where we deploy OODT and they are better FTP plugins than existing 
friendly (to ALv2)
licensed projects. So, given the choice of simply keeping the code housed in 
our internal
JPL SVN and being unable to more broadly share it, I decided to throw up a 
project on 
Extras called oodt-pushpull-plugins, and throw the code up there. I however did 
this before 
reading [1] and am now worried I'm in violation of 3.1 and 3.2 because I used 
org.apache.oodt.cas.pushpull
as the namespace for my java package and I used oodt all over my code (which I 
licensed
under ALv2 FWIW, here [2]). FWIW also, the only folks I would expect to work on 
[2] would be OODT PMC members, myself so far, and Brian Foster who are folks
who work on PushPull.

So I'm wondering what's up with 3.1 and 3.2. Isn't the use of similar project 
names precisely 
what we want at Extras? And what's the harm in allowing projects to use 
org.apache.oodt 
in their namespace over there? That won't confuse people IMHO, because I'm not 
to 
publish to Maven Central (and wouldn't want to -- I'd want folks to download 
this library
independently and mvn install it locally, and instructed folks to do so on [3]) 
and because
we will make it clear with documentation on our Wiki (that I was just about to 
write but
will hold off on until I hear the result of this thread) that the code at 
oodt-pushpull-plugins
on Apache Extras is *not* Apache OODT. 

Comments back would be appreciated. Ross told me that ComDev is charged with
Apache Extras so that's why I'm asking here.
